After entralling audiences with their stupendous perforances like Curtains. Fiddler on the Roof and more recently Ghost The Musical, The C.A.U.S.E. Foundation is back again with yet another play. This time around the cast which includes some of Bangalore's finest acting and dancing talent like Rahael Thomas, Arvid Kasturi and Prem Koshy to name a few will be doing a musical comedy called Young Frankenstein, an adaptation of Mel Brook's funny film. The play will look at what happens when Frankenstein successfully brings back a dead man to life, who then goes on to escape.
The musical which will be staged on September 17 at Ravindra Bhavan, Margao, promises to be a laugh riot filled with hilarious innuendos and lyrics, breathtaking music and vibrant costumes.
The C.A.U.S.E. Foundation is a non-profit organisation committed to promoting local talent with profits going to local charities. Last year, the proceeds from their performance of Ghost the Musical, were donated to Daddy’s Home, a home for destitute boys in Margao. This year too the proceeds will be donated to a local charity.
